What to do if Icom Transceiver power does not come on?
If the power does not come on when you turn on the Icom Transceiver, the power cable might be improperly connected. Reconnect the DC power cable correctly.
Why Icom IC-M200 Transceiver has no sound from the speaker?
If no sound is heard from the speaker of your Icom Transceiver, there could be several reasons: * The volume level might be too low. Rotate [VOL] to a suitable listening level. * The speaker may have been exposed to water. Drain water from the speaker. * The squelch level might be too high. Set squelch to the threshold point.
What to do if Icom IC-M200 cannot transmit or output power is low?
If your Icom Transceiver cannot transmit, or the output power is low: * You may have selected channels that are only for receive or low power. Select other channels. * Low power might be selected. Push [HI/LO] on the microphone to select high power.
How to turn on beeps on Icom IC-M200 Transceiver?
If there are no beeps on your Icom Transceiver, it is possible that the key beeps are turned OFF. Turn ON the key beep in the Set mode.

| Maximum range | - m |
| Operating frequency | 156.025 - 162.025 MHz |
| Display type | LCD |
| Product color | Black |
| International Protection (IP) code | IPX7 |
| Operating temperature (T-T) | -20 - 60 °C |
| Depth | 67 mm |
|---|---|
| Width | 153 mm |
| Height | 133 mm |
| Weight | 790 g |
